.rand {  border: #000000; border-style: solid; border-top-width: 1px; border-right-width: 1px; border-bottom-width: 1px; border-left-width: 1px; background-image: url(images/rand.gif); background-repeat: repeat-y;}
.rand-menue {  border: #000000 solid; background-color: #F7BD52; font-family: Geneva, Arial, Helvetica, san-serif; font-size: 10pt; font-weight: normal; color: #000000; border-width: 1px 1px 1px 0px; width:180px;}


A:link {
;
color: #000000;
	text-decoration: none;
}
A:visited { color : #000000; ; text-decoration: none; cursor: hand}
A:active { color : #000000; ; text-decoration: none}
A:hover { cursor: pointer; ; color: #A42A2A; text-decoration: underline}

A.rand-menue:link {
	;
	color: #000000;
	text-decoration: none;
}
.footer-info {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 8pt; color: #000000}
.topic {  font-family: Geneva, Arial, Helvetica, san-serif; font-size: 12pt}
.text {  font-family: Verdana, Arial, Helvetica, sans-serif; font-size: 10pt}

.diashow {
<!--width: 187px;
height: 315px;-->
background: url(roller.gif) no-repeat center;
}


a.teaser:link {
text-decoration:none;
display: block;
height:135px;
width:130px;
background-image:url(button.jpg);
}
a.teaser:visited {
text-decoration:none;
display: block;
height:135px;
width:130px;
background-image:url(button.jpg);
}
a.teaser:active {
text-decoration:none;
display: block;
height:135px;
width:130px;
background-image:url(button.jpg);
}
a.teaser:hover {
text-decoration:none;
display: block;
height:135px;
width:130px;
background-image:url(buttons.jpg); }




a.navi:link {
color: #A42A2A;
text-decoration: none;
}
a.navi:visited {
color: #A42A2A; text-decoration: none; cursor: hand
}
a.navi:active {
color: #A42A2A; text-decoration: none
}
a.navi:hover {
cursor: pointer; color: #000000; text-decoration: underline
}


img.ind { border:none; }


img.hidepics {
  width:0px;
  height:0px;
  display:none;
}
